Kellogg's North American Sales Remain Soggy, but Margin Gains Persist; Shares Still a Bit Inflated

We don’t foresee a change to our $70 fair value for narrow-moat Kellogg, following mixed third-quarter results. Top-line gains proved elusive, as underlying sales ticked down 1%, reflecting a nearly 2% pullback in volume. This shortfall was particularly pronounced on its home turf, as North American sales slipped more than 2% due to lower volume, including a nearly 4% decline in U.S. Morning Foods (more than one fifth of total sales).

Kellogg Company

Kellogg is engaged in the manufacture and marketing of ready-to-eat cereal and convenience foods. The company's principal products are snacks, such as crackers, savory snacks, toaster pastries, cereal bars, granola bars and bites; and convenience foods, such as, ready-to-eat cereals, frozen waffles, veggie foods and noodles. The company's snacks brands are marketed under brands such as Kellogg's, Cheez-It, Pringles, Austin, Parati, and RXBAR. The company's cereals and cereal bars are generally marketed under the Kellogg's name, with some under the Kashi and Bear Naked brands. The company's frozen foods are marketed under the Eggo and Morningstar Farms brands.
